Detailed analysis reveals kalshis impact kalshi on event outcome markets today
The financial landscape is constantly evolving, and with it, the methods used to predict and participate in future events. Traditionally, forecasting relied heavily on polls, expert opinions, and statistical modeling. However, a new player has emerged, offering a distinct approach: kalshi. This platform facilitates trading on the outcomes of future events, essentially allowing users to express their beliefs about what will happen and profit if they are correct. It represents a fascinating intersection of finance, prediction markets, and real-world outcomes, and is increasingly gaining attention from both casual observers and serious investors.
Unlike traditional betting systems, Kalshi operates under a regulated framework, operating as a Designated Contract Market (DCM) regulated by the Commodity Futures Trading Commission (CFTC) in the United States. This regulatory oversight is a key differentiator, offering a level of security and transparency often absent in other prediction-based platforms. The core principle involves buying and selling contracts that pay out based on the eventual outcome of a specified event. The price movements of these contracts reflect the collective wisdom of the participants, creating a dynamic and informative marketplace for forecasting. Understanding the Mechanics of Kalshi Markets
At the heart of Kalshi's functionality lie its unique contract structures. Each event, from political elections to economic indicators and even the timing of natural disasters, is represented by a market with contracts based on different possible outcomes. For instance, a presidential election market might have contracts representing each candidate, with the price of each contract reflecting the perceived probability of that candidate winning. These contracts trade on a scale from $0 to $100, with $100 representing a 100% chance of the event occurring and $0 representing a 0% chance. The closer an event is to occurring, the more volatile the trading tends to be, as new information and shifting sentiment impact the perceived probabilities. Participants can 'buy to open' a contract if they believe an event is more likely to happen than the market currently suggests, or 'sell to open' if they disagree.
The Role of Liquidity and Market Makers
A critical component of a successful prediction market is liquidity – the ease with which contracts can be bought and sold without significantly impacting the price. Kalshi employs various mechanisms to encourage liquidity, including incentivizing market makers to provide consistent bid and ask prices. Market makers essentially act as intermediaries, profiting from the spread between the buying and selling prices. Their presence ensures that traders can enter and exit positions efficiently. Without sufficient liquidity, markets can become inefficient and less representative of true collective beliefs. Furthermore, Kalshi's regulatory status attracts a diverse range of participants, contributing to increased market depth and resilience. Efficient market making is crucial for the accurate price discovery that differentiates Kalshi from other forms of speculative trading.

Applications Across Diverse Domains
The versatility of Kalshi extends far beyond political forecasting, branching into a remarkable array of domains. Economic indicators, such as inflation rates and GDP growth, are frequently traded, providing a real-time assessment of market expectations. Corporate events, including earnings reports and merger announcements, also attract significant trading activity, offering insights into investor sentiment before official disclosures. The platform even facilitates markets on future scientific and technological breakthroughs, allowing participants to speculate on the likelihood and timing of innovations. This broad applicability demonstrates the potential of Kalshi to serve as a valuable intelligence tool across various sectors. The data generated from these markets can complement traditional research methods and lead to more informed decision-making.

Regulatory Landscape and Compliance Measures
As a Designated Contract Market (DCM), Kalshi operates under the strict regulatory oversight of the CFTC. This regulatory framework imposes stringent requirements related to market integrity, transparency, and risk management. Kalshi is required to implement robust surveillance mechanisms to detect and prevent manipulative practices, such as wash trading and front-running. Furthermore, the platform must adhere to Know Your Customer (KYC) and Anti-Money Laundering (AML) regulations to ensure the identity and legitimacy of its participants. This rigorous compliance regime is a cornerstone of Kalshi's credibility and a key factor in its ability to attract institutional investors. The exchange’s commitment to regulatory compliance sets it apart from many other prediction markets that operate in legal gray areas.
Navigating the Legal Challenges of Prediction Markets
The legal landscape surrounding prediction markets has been a subject of debate for many years. Concerns have been raised about the potential for gambling, market manipulation, and the ethical implications of profiting from adverse events. Kalshi has proactively addressed these concerns by working closely with regulators to develop a framework that balances innovation with investor protection. The platform's focus on actual event outcomes, rather than speculative trading on abstract concepts, is a key element of its legal defensibility. However, ongoing legal challenges and evolving regulations remain a potential risk factor for the future development of Kalshi and the broader prediction market industry. Remaining adaptable to changing standards is critical for long-term viability.
